Subject: [Qemu-devel] [PATCH 17/65] target-ppc: Use the new deposit and extract ops
Date: Fri, 23 Dec 2016 19:59:54 -0800

Use the new primitives for RDWINM and RLDICL.

Reviewed-by: David Gibson <address@hidden>
Signed-off-by: Richard Henderson <address@hidden>
---
 target/ppc/translate.c | 35 +++++++++++++++++++----------------
 1 file changed, 19 insertions(+), 16 deletions(-)

diff --git a/target/ppc/translate.c b/target/ppc/translate.c
index 59e9552..435c6f0 100644
--- a/target/ppc/translate.c
+++ b/target/ppc/translate.c
@@ -1975,16 +1975,16 @@ static void gen_rlwinm(DisasContext *ctx)
 {
     TCGv t_ra = cpu_gpr[rA(ctx->opcode)];
     TCGv t_rs = cpu_gpr[rS(ctx->opcode)];
-    uint32_t sh = SH(ctx->opcode);
-    uint32_t mb = MB(ctx->opcode);
-    uint32_t me = ME(ctx->opcode);
-
-    if (mb == 0 && me == (31 - sh)) {
-        tcg_gen_shli_tl(t_ra, t_rs, sh);
-        tcg_gen_ext32u_tl(t_ra, t_ra);
-    } else if (sh != 0 && me == 31 && sh == (32 - mb)) {
-        tcg_gen_ext32u_tl(t_ra, t_rs);
-        tcg_gen_shri_tl(t_ra, t_ra, mb);
+    int sh = SH(ctx->opcode);
+    int mb = MB(ctx->opcode);
+    int me = ME(ctx->opcode);
+    int len = me - mb + 1;
+    int rsh = (32 - sh) & 31;
+
+    if (sh != 0 && len > 0 && me == (31 - sh)) {
+        tcg_gen_deposit_z_tl(t_ra, t_rs, sh, len);
+    } else if (me == 31 && rsh + len <= 32) {
+        tcg_gen_extract_tl(t_ra, t_rs, rsh, len);
     } else {
         target_ulong mask;
 #if defined(TARGET_PPC64)
@@ -1992,8 +1992,9 @@ static void gen_rlwinm(DisasContext *ctx)
         me += 32;
 #endif
         mask = MASK(mb, me);
-
-        if (mask <= 0xffffffffu) {
+        if (sh == 0) {
+            tcg_gen_andi_tl(t_ra, t_rs, mask);
+        } else if (mask <= 0xffffffffu) {
             TCGv_i32 t0 = tcg_temp_new_i32();
             tcg_gen_trunc_tl_i32(t0, t_rs);
             tcg_gen_rotli_i32(t0, t0, sh);
@@ -2096,11 +2097,13 @@ static void gen_rldinm(DisasContext *ctx, int mb, int 
me, int sh)
 {
     TCGv t_ra = cpu_gpr[rA(ctx->opcode)];
     TCGv t_rs = cpu_gpr[rS(ctx->opcode)];
+    int len = me - mb + 1;
+    int rsh = (64 - sh) & 63;
 
-    if (sh != 0 && mb == 0 && me == (63 - sh)) {
-        tcg_gen_shli_tl(t_ra, t_rs, sh);
-    } else if (sh != 0 && me == 63 && sh == (64 - mb)) {
-        tcg_gen_shri_tl(t_ra, t_rs, mb);
+    if (sh != 0 && len > 0 && me == (63 - sh)) {
+        tcg_gen_deposit_z_tl(t_ra, t_rs, sh, len);
+    } else if (me == 63 && rsh + len <= 64) {
+        tcg_gen_extract_tl(t_ra, t_rs, rsh, len);
     } else {
         tcg_gen_rotli_tl(t_ra, t_rs, sh);
         tcg_gen_andi_tl(t_ra, t_ra, MASK(mb, me));
